(catherine) legendary country singer glen campbell has died at the age of 81. (steve) the singer died following a public battle with alzheimer's disease."like a rhinestone cowboy" campbell hit it big in 19-67 with his two two blockbuster albums "gentle on my mind" and "by the time i get to phoenix." in 19-69 he hosted the variety show - "the glen campbell goodtime hour." in 2005, the star was inducted into the country music hall of fame. he shocked the world when he announced his alzheimer's diagnosis in 20-11. his family announced his death on facebook today.
